  • HANG
  • HANG

    Hang is Black−American slang for a job, especially one taken or held grudgingly

  • hang-up
  • hang-up

    Noun. An emotional problem, a psychological disturbance. E.g."He needs counselling to sort out his hang-ups."

  • Hang
  • Hang

    As in “hang out” which means to do very little

  • HANG OUT
  • HANG OUT

    Hang out is slang for to relax. To gather; to be at or with. Hang out is slang for a place to meet or get together.

  • HANG LOOSE
  • HANG LOOSE

    Hang loose is American slang for stay relaxed.
